TRI Toxic Chemical Releases
Annual pounds of each toxic chemical released to air, water, and land, as reported to the EPA Toxic Release Inventory. Carcinogen (♦) and PFAS designations are per EPA and IARC classifications.
| Year | Total Releases (lbs) | vs Prior Year |
|---|---|---|
| 2015 | 91 | — |
| 2016 | 155 | +70% |
| 2017 | 144 | -7% |
| 2018 | 746 | +417% |
| 2019 | 194 | -74% |
| 2020 | 1,210 | +525% |
| 2021 | 355 | -71% |
| 2022 | 807 | +127% |
| 2023 | 545 | -32% |
| 2024 | 2,500 | +359% |
